最新 最热

Android逆向(教程更新)|Java基础语法-容器

本篇是《Android逆向入门教程》的第三章第7节,具体课程详情可点击下方图片查看:

2021-08-19
1

Java学习笔记-全栈-Java基础-08-容器中的重点

Collections类都有个remove方法:将对象从容器中移除。 但并非删除该对象,移除之后,该对象依旧还在。因为容器存放的时该对象的引用地址,移除的只是地址,实际上对象本身还在内存中。...

2021-08-18
1

链表的学习:链表的头插法和尾插法以及HashMap中链表结点的插入方式

从前面的HashMap和ConcurrentHashMap的源码分析我们可以得知,其内部的数据结构都用到了链表,所以,对链表的深入掌握非常有必要。本文将重点介绍单链表数据结构,然后通过代码实现单链表的头插法和尾插法。...

2021-08-18
1

基于AOP和HashMap原理学习,开发Mysql分库分表路由组件!

单纯了! 以前我也一直想 Java 面试就好好面试呗,嘎哈么总考一些工作中也用不到的玩意,会用 Spring、MyBatis、Dubbo、MQ,把业务需求实现了不就行了!

2021-08-18
1

HashMap的源码解析

今天学习了基于JDK1.8的HashMap的源码,主要从如下几个方面来阐述,HashMap的数据结构,HashMap如何支持动态扩容,HashMap的散列函数是如何实现的,并且如何防止散列冲突,最后就是对HashMap的常用方法的源码解析。...

2021-08-18
1

Java高频面试题- 每日三连问?【Day2】 — Redis篇2

按照一定的时间将内存的数据以快照的形式保存到硬盘中,对应产生的数据文件为dump.rdb。通过配置文件中的save参数来定义快照的周期。:

2021-08-17
1

并发编程-14线程安全策略之并发容器(J.U.C)中的集合类

同步容器是通过synchronized来实现同步的,所以性能较差。而且同步容器也并不是绝对线程安全的,在一些特殊情况下也会出现线程不安全的行为。那么有没有更好的方式代替同步容器呢?----> 那就是并发容器,有了并发容器后同步...

2021-08-17
1

并发编程-13线程安全策略之两种类型的同步容器

上篇 并发编程-12线程安全策略之常见的线程不安全类讲了一些常用的线程不安全的集合容器(ArrayList、HashMap、HashSet),如果有多个线程并发访问这些集合时就会出现线程不安全的问题。 当我们在使用这些容器时,需要我们自...

2021-08-17
1

并发编程-12线程安全策略之常见的线程不安全类

所谓线程不安全的类,是指一个类的实例对象可以同时被多个线程访问,如果不做同步或线程安全的处理,就会表现出线程不安全的行为,比如逻辑处理错误、抛出异常等。...

2021-08-17
1

JVM-04垃圾收集Garbage Collection(上)【垃圾对象的判定】

谈起垃圾收集 (Garbage Collection ,GC),有3个问题是无法回避的

2021-08-17
1